How long are baby wild horses LEGS?
Baby wild horses, also known as foals, are born with relatively long legs compared to their bodies. On average, a newborn foal's legs can be anywhere from 12 to 18 inches (30.5 to 45.7 centimeters) in length. These long legs help foals stand and walk soon after birth, allowing them to keep up with the herd and find food. As the foal grows and develops, its legs will continue to grow proportionally with the rest of its body.
